ivy room presents THURSDAY MAY 16TH — POLYRHYTHMICS BANSHEE TREE + SPECIAL GUESTS — Doors 7:30pm / Show 8:00pm $20 Advance / $25 Door — IVY ROOM 860 San Pablo Avenue, Albany • 21+ Polyrhythmics sound originated in Seattle’s underground deep funk scene combining impossibly tight grooves with bold brass and hypnotic percussion that showcased elements of R&B, progressive jazz, and Afrobeat which defined the instrumental group’s early era sound. Now on their 14th year as a recording project and touring ensemble, the band’s sound continues to evolve with the 2023 release of their seventh full length album Filter System. As journalist Bee Getz writes, “it feels something like a new beginning for these fellas; Filter System is filled with uptempo dance tunes, crunkadelic bangers, and dusty blunted safaris-in-sound”. Polyrhythmics virtuosic musicianship and musical conversation has been built on a relentless touring schedule of the previous decade which has led them to their current sound that fills a room with an impending mood where anything could happen - sometimes evoking their brighter and cinematic Fela-influences, but also a more sinister and darker turn toward a more a progressive sonic palette combining psych-funk with dub reggae, film noir “and galaxies beyond.” According to guitarist/co-founder Ben Bloom, “We have a love affair with making people move their bodies, and the music we’ve been creating lately absolutely reflects that.” Banshee Tree is a high energy quartet that blends modern indie, trance and psychedelic rock with old school Django inspired jazz. Using traditional instruments through a range of pedals, they tie the styles and sounds of modern music to the earthy roots of acoustic music in a whole new way. Their live show is a wild dance party with a great deal of improvisation that remains grounded in indie style songwriting. There is nothing quite like it on the scene. Banshee Tree has shared the stage with artists including Devotchka, Keller Williams, Dirtwire and Moontricks. They released their debut album in August 2021 and are currently working on their second. Over the course of 2021 and 2022, Banshee Tree has grown from playing a weekly residency in the Hotel Boulderado's basement speakeasy, to internationally touring, performing at clubs, theaters and festivals from coast to coast as well as Europe.
